Tynwald vote on boundary extension delayed
A local authority in the south of the Island says it's shocked and surprised by Rushen Parish Commissioners' application to extend its boundary.
Port Erin Commissioners previously sought to take control of the entire Ballakilley Estate, but faced opposition from neighbouring Rushen.
Tynwald had been due to vote on extending the Port Erin boundary at this month's sitting, but the matter was withdrawn following Rushen's application for its own boundary extension.
The board has expressed its shock at the timing, adding that it will await a discussion with the Department of Infrastructure.
The estate is currently divided between the two authorities.
